Simplified Solution for Decreasing Flow in Wells

Abstract
A simple graphical solution for aquifer characteristics or drawdown has been developed for wells operating under gradually decreasing discharge conditions. It is demonstrated that the proposed procedure, which avoids many of the laborious computations necessary in previously proposed solutions, gives results well within the degree of accuracy that can be generally expected in ground water computations.
